Did you know that you can actually pay less money in taxes by using your health insurance as a deductible? Not everyone is aware of this fact, but the amount of money you pay in for health insurance premiums can actually be claimed on your taxes. The cost of covering your deductible, co-pays and prescriptions are also tax deductions. Federal taxes are not the same as state taxes, so you should look into the difference.

TIP! You can get catastrophic insurance instead of comprehensive to save cash. Catastrophic coverage is for emergency visits and hospitalization, while comprehensive coverage help pay the cost of doctors visits, prescriptions and mental health care.

If you just graduated from college and are looking for health insurance, consider the following two options. If you are employed by a large enough business, you are probably eligible for company provided coverage. Under current health care laws, those under 26 years of age are allowed to remain on the insurance policy of their parents, though this could change. Be sure to check out individual policies, too.

TIP! Though you may not be aware of it, adding your spouse onto your own health insurance policy at work can trigger fees if similar coverage is available at their own place of employment. It could be more cost effective to maintain separate coverage through respective employers.

Private insurance can not be bought across state lines, as it is regulated by your home state. If you end up in a hospital outside your state, you might not be covered. This is important information if you will be traveling.

Don’t sit too long. Your feet and ankles may swell as the day goes on, becoming very uncomfortable. This is due to the strain on the circulation in your lower body during pregnancy. The longer you sit down, the worse the swelling can be. Swelling can be reduced by sleeping on the left side of your body, raising your feet and avoiding salty foods.

You must floss at least once per day. Flossing correctly makes all the difference in an oral health routine. Place the floss in between two teeth. Then, move the dental floss up and down. Avoid flossing under your gums, and floss only to the gum line. Using the floss, carefully clean all edges of the tooth.

Do you regularly get tartar? If so, you need to use mouthwash and a toothpaste with tartar control. Brush the insides of the teeth that are on the lower part of your mouth, as well as the molar area because tartar usually shows up here. Let your health insurance get you money back on your taxes! Lots of people don’t understand the premiums that you pay on your health insurance can be deducted off your taxes. You can also include all money paid for prescriptions, your deductible, doctor visits, co-pays and any other non-covered medical expense. Federal and state taxes are different, so it’s best to check the guidelines.

Regardless of your prescription insurance plan, you can save more money at the pharmacy by requesting generic medications. There are only rare times you can’t get generic medicine, and most studies show there is not a measurable difference between brand and generic, save the name.

HSAs (savings accounts designed specifically to cover your health needs) are a consideration when you only occasionally visit the doctor. This allows a person to save money pre-tax in an account to be used for medical expenses later. The premium savings from a high deductible can go into the account, for example.
